EG civic anyday but dont rush in to buy an eg6. Look at your option. Try finding an EG5 Civic GTI which already has rear disc brakes. It comes down what u wnana do with your car. EG is the exact same car as a DB and a DC but DC and DB has been stretched. U'll be surprised to find that stuff from EK also fits into EG. After years of honda affairs, i realised that nearly everything goes into an EG.
Yes EG Coupe or known as EJ1 is damn sexy but u wanna know something, u tend to get moist in the boot itself which will lead into rust if not taken care of... So think twice before u buy.
Im also suggesting EG because if u wanna upgrade ya car for track use, u can just grab DC2R or DB8R parts to upgrade your EG. U can even get rear recaros into your EG hatch using half DC2R and half DB8R recaro seats and damnnn! It'll be HOT!
The only problem with EG is its age to most ppl but in my opinion, EGs are classics. They never age. 15 years on, they still look good and in my opinion look better than gen 1 ek9...
On top of that, u can do all sorts of engine conversion into an EG as parts are plentiful like engine mounts from hasport. U can do a B, F, H or even K series swap...
